Руководство по использованию скрипта для шифрования: советы и рекомендации

Скрипт для шифтинга – это мощное инструмент, который может быть использован для защиты ваших данных от несанкционированного доступа. Этот скрипт позволяет вам зашифровать информацию в файле или тексте и затем расшифровать ее только при помощи специального ключа.

Для того чтобы правильно использовать скрипт для шифтинга, вам необходимо сначала выбрать подходящий алгоритм шифрования. Существует множество различных алгоритмов, но наиболее распространенными являются AES, RSA и DES. Каждый из этих алгоритмов имеет свои преимущества и недостатки, поэтому важно выбрать тот, который лучше всего подходит для ваших целей.

После выбора алгоритма шифрования вы должны создать скрипт, который будет выполнять шифрование и дешифрование данных. Важно помнить, что безопасность вашего скрипта важна, поэтому прежде чем использовать его на реальных данных, убедитесь, что он не содержит уязвимостей. Также следует учесть, что некоторые алгоритмы шифрования могут быть более ресурсоемкими, поэтому убедитесь, что ваше оборудование подходит для использования выбранного алгоритма.

Основы шифтинга данными

Основная идея шифтинга данных заключается в том, что каждое значение данных сдвигается на фиксированное количество позиций в определенном направлении. Например, при сдвиге данных на 1 позицию влево, каждое значение будет заменено на значение, находящееся на одну позицию левее в исходных данных. Этот процесс повторяется для каждого значения в наборе данных.

Шифтинг данных может быть полезен во многих областях. Он может быть использован для сокрытия конфиденциальной информации в базах данных, а также для безопасной передачи данных через незащищенные каналы связи. Также шифтинг данных может быть использован для защиты информации, хранящейся в хранилищах данных или на физических носителях.

Применение шифтинга данных может быть сложной задачей, так как требует точных знаний о структуре данных и специальных алгоритмов. Однако, с помощью современных скриптов и инструментов, таких как Python или JavaScript, шифрование данных с использованием шифтинга становится более доступным для многих пользователей.

При разработке скрипта для шифтинга данных важно учитывать не только безопасность и надежность алгоритма, но и эффективность и производительность. Уменьшение времени выполнения операции шифрования может быть важным фактором в случае работы с большими объемами данных или в условиях ограниченных ресурсов.

Шифтинг данных предоставляет основы для множества других методов шифрования и может быть использован в сочетании с другими способами для создания более надежных шифров. Важно понимать, что шифтинг данных не является полностью безопасным методом шифрования и может быть взломан с помощью подходящих методов и инструментов.

Применение скриптов для шифтинга

Преимущества использования скриптов для шифтинга:

  • Быстрота и эффективность: скрипты позволяют выполнить шифтинг для большого объема текста за короткое время;
  • Точность: скрипты работают без ошибок и достоверно выполняют нужные преобразования;
  • Гибкость и настраиваемость: скрипты часто имеют настройки, позволяющие выбрать определенные условия шифтинга, например, шифтинг только заглавных букв или только букв указанного алфавита;
  • Возможность автоматизации: скрипты можно запускать пакетно и вместе с другими скриптами или программами, что экономит время и усилия пользователя.

Применение скриптов для шифтинга может быть полезно во многих сферах:

  1. Копирайтинг: скрипты позволяют быстро изменять регистр символов в тексте, что может быть полезно при создании заголовков или подзаголовков;
  2. Интернет-маркетинг: при подготовке текстов для рекламных объявлений или SEO-оптимизации текста скрипты могут упростить процесс изменения регистра символов и сэкономить время;
  3. Анализ данных: скрипты для шифтинга могут использоваться для предварительной обработки текстовых данных перед анализом или обработкой;
  4. Компьютерная безопасность: некоторые скрипты для шифтинга могут применяться для создания зашифрованной информации и защиты данных.

Важно помнить, что при использовании скриптов для шифтинга следует быть внимательным и проверять результаты работы скриптов, чтобы избежать ошибок или нежелательных изменений в тексте. Также рекомендуется сохранять оригинальные версии текстовых файлов перед применением скриптов, чтобы иметь возможность вернуться к ним, если это потребуется.

Выбор правильного алгоритма шифрования

Существует множество алгоритмов шифрования, каждый из которых имеет свои преимущества и недостатки. Однако, не все алгоритмы подходят для использования в каждом конкретном случае.

При выборе алгоритма шифрования необходимо учитывать следующие факторы:

ФакторОписание
Уровень безопасностиОценка сложности взлома шифра. Чем выше уровень безопасности, тем сложнее взломать шифр.
ПроизводительностьОценка требований к вычислительным ресурсам при шифровании и дешифровании данных. Чем меньше требуется ресурсов, тем лучше производительность.
Размер ключаОценка длины ключа, который используется для шифрования данных. Чем больше размер ключа, тем сложнее его взломать.
Возможность обратного преобразованияОценка возможности дешифрования данных, полученных в результате шифрования. Некоторые алгоритмы не поддерживают обратное преобразование.

При выборе алгоритма шифрования необходимо учитывать требования к безопасности данных, производительности системы и доступности соответствующих библиотек или инструментов для реализации выбранного алгоритма.

Одним из наиболее популярных алгоритмов шифрования является AES (Advanced Encryption Standard). Он обеспечивает высокий уровень безопасности, хорошую производительность и поддерживается большинством современных языков программирования.

Важно помнить, что выбор алгоритма шифрования является компромиссом между безопасностью и производительностью. В некоторых случаях может потребоваться использование нескольких алгоритмов для разных типов данных или в разных ситуациях.

Безопасность и надежность шифтинга

  • Выбор надежного алгоритма: При выборе скрипта для шифтинга необходимо обратить внимание на используемый алгоритм шифрования. Важно выбирать алгоритмы, которые обеспечивают высокую степень безопасности и не подвержены известным уязвимостям.
  • Безопасное хранение ключей: Для успешного расшифрования данных необходимо использовать ключи, которые хранятся в безопасности. Рекомендуется хранить ключи в отдельном защищенном хранилище и обеспечить контроль доступа к ним.
  • Высокая степень секретности паролей: Если при шифровании используются пароли, необходимо обеспечить их высокую степень секретности. Рекомендуется использовать сильные пароли, состоящие из комбинации различных символов и не повторять один и тот же пароль для разных целей.
  • Защита от атак: Шифтинг может подвергаться различным видам атак, таким как подбор паролей или атаки методом перебора. Для защиты от таких атак необходимо предусмотреть меры, например, ограничение числа попыток ввода пароля или использование механизмов обнаружения вторжений.
  • Обновление и патчи: Постоянное обновление скриптов для шифтинга и установка последних патчей являются важной составляющей обеспечения безопасности и надежности процесса шифтинга.

Использование скрипта для шифтинга следует проводить с учетом вышеперечисленных аспектов, чтобы обеспечить максимальную безопасность и надежность данных. В случае сомнений или необходимости консультации рекомендуется обращаться к специалистам в области информационной безопасности.

Примеры использования скриптов для шифрования

Существует множество скриптов, которые можно использовать для шифрования информации. Рассмотрим несколько примеров:

1. Шифрование строки с помощью JavaScript: Данная техника позволяет изменить строку таким образом, чтобы ее было сложнее прочитать. Например, можно изменить порядок символов или заменить их на другие. Этот скрипт может использоваться для защиты паролей и других конфиденциальных данных.

2. Шифрование данных с помощью AES: AES (Advanced Encryption Standard) – это алгоритм симметричного шифрования с блочным размером 128 бит и ключом длиной 128, 192 или 256 бит. Он может быть реализован на различных языках программирования, включая JavaScript. Этот скрипт обеспечивает высокую степень защиты данных и может использоваться для передачи информации в зашифрованном виде.

3. Шифрование посредством RSA: RSA (Rivest-Shamir-Adleman) – это криптографический алгоритм с открытым ключом, который позволяет зашифровать данные с использованием открытого ключа и расшифровать данные только с использованием соответствующего закрытого ключа. RSA широко используется для шифрования информации и создания цифровых подписей. Его также можно реализовать на языке программирования JavaScript для выполнения шифрования веб-данных.

4. Шифрование сообщений с помощью PGP: PGP (Pretty Good Privacy) – это программное обеспечение для шифрования и подписи данных, основанное на алгоритмах с открытым ключом. Оно позволяет создавать зашифрованные сообщения и файлы, которые могут быть отправлены по электронной почте или другим каналам связи. PGP может быть реализован с использованием языка программирования JavaScript.

Это только несколько примеров использования скриптов для шифрования. В зависимости от ваших потребностей и требований безопасности, вы можете выбрать подходящий скрипт или разработать свой собственный для обеспечения надежной защиты ваших данных.

Преимущества и недостатки шифтинга

ПреимуществаНедостатки
1. Расширение возможностей исполнителя: шифтинг позволяет адаптировать музыку к голосу или инструменту исполнителя, делая ее более комфортной для исполнения.1. Изменение звучания оригинальной композиции: при использовании шифтинга могут возникать нежелательные изменения в музыке, которые не всегда соответствуют оригинальному звучанию.
2. Коррекция гармонии и аккомпанемента: шифтинг позволяет легко подстроить музыку к другим инструментам или вокалу, чтобы создать гармоничное звучание.2. Время и ресурсы: процесс шифтинга может быть трудоемким и затратным, особенно если требуется изменить множество элементов в музыке.
3. Эксперименты с тембром и настроением: шифтинг позволяет создавать новые звуковые эффекты и аранжировки путем изменения высоты звуков.3. Потеря оригинальности: использование шифтинга может привести к потере уникальной звуковой характеристики оригинальной композиции.

В конечном счете, выбор использования шифтинга зависит от целей и задач музыканта или звукорежиссера. Важно учитывать как преимущества, так и недостатки этой техники при принятии решения, чтобы достичь желаемого результата.

Советы по эффективному использованию скриптов для шифрования

Выберите надежный алгоритм шифрования: При выборе скрипта для шифрования данных важно убедиться в его безопасности. Изучите алгоритм и убедитесь, что он обладает надежными криптографическими принципами.

Защитите свои пароли: При использовании скриптов для шифрования паролей, убедитесь в том, что ваш пароль хранится в зашифрованном виде. Используйте хеширование пароля с солью, чтобы усилить безопасность.

Управляйте доступом к скрипту: Ограничьте доступ к скрипту для шифрования, чтобы предотвратить несанкционированный доступ. Установите права доступа и защитите скрипт от несанкционированных изменений.

Не забывайте о производительности: При выборе скрипта для шифрования обратите внимание на его производительность. Используйте оптимизированный код, чтобы обеспечить быструю и эффективную работу скрипта.

Обновляйте скрипты: Будьте внимательны к обновлениям и улучшениям скриптов для шифрования. Новые версии могут включать исправления ошибок и улучшенные алгоритмы.

Тестируйте безопасность: Проводите тестирование на проникновение, чтобы убедиться, что ваш скрипт для шифрования защищен от атак. Используйте различные методы, чтобы проверить устойчивость скрипта к возможным угрозам.

Документируйте использование: Для удобства последующего использования скрипта, создайте документацию с описанием алгоритма шифрования и примерами использования. Это позволит вам и другим разработчикам легко разобраться в работе скрипта.

Оцените статью